Stylish 2-Bedroom Apartment – Walk to Town!

Positioned in a well-maintained complex just a short stroll from the heart of town, this newly renovated and fully furnished 2-bedroom apartment offers modern comfort, convenience, and an excellent investment opportunity.

Step inside to find:

- A light-filled open-plan living area with sleek vinyl flooring and split system air conditioning

- A spacious, modern kitchen featuring electric stove/oven, ample cabinetry, and generous bench space

- Two carpeted bedrooms, both with built-in wardrobes and air conditioning

- A well-appointed bathroom with a large shower and separate toilet

- An internal laundry for added convenience

- Security screens on all windows and doors for peace of mind

- Designated off-street parking for one vehicle

Currently leased at $450 per week until 6th October 2025, this is an ideal choice for investors or homebuyers seeking a low-maintenance, centrally located property.
